Bender helping New Orleans rebuild

Former Pacers forward Jonathan Bender, whose playing career was haunted by injuries, has achieved stardom in a different arena by helping to rebuild the New Orleans area devastated by Hurricane Katrina. (original story)

Return to Coliseum tips off<br>busy preseason schedule

The Indiana Pacers will open their 2008-09 preseason schedule with a trip down memory lane, an Oct. 8 game in Pepsi Fairgrounds Coliseum, which hosted the franchise during its ABA glory years. (original story)
